Recommended Oil Type for the Nissan Frontier 2022
Okay, so what's the golden ticket for your Nissan Frontier 2022? The recommended oil type is SAE 0W-20 full synthetic oil. This is what Nissan suggests for optimal engine performance and protection. Let's break down what each part of that recommendation means:
- SAE (Society of Automotive Engineers): This refers to the viscosity grading system. Viscosity is basically how thick or thin the oil is. The numbers indicate how the oil flows at different temperatures.
- 0W-20: This is the viscosity grade. The "0W" part means the oil has good flow at low temperatures (the "W" stands for Winter). This is especially important if you live in a colder climate, as it ensures the oil can circulate quickly during cold starts, protecting your engine from wear.
- Full Synthetic: This means the oil is made using a more advanced refining process than conventional oil. Synthetic oils offer better protection against wear, better resistance to high temperatures, and better overall performance. They also tend to last longer than conventional oils, which can extend your oil change intervals.
Why 0W-20? Well, modern engines, like the one in your Nissan Frontier 2022, are designed with tighter tolerances and require thinner oils to properly lubricate all the moving parts. The 0W-20 oil provides the necessary lubrication while also reducing drag, which can improve fuel efficiency. Using a thicker oil than recommended can actually hinder performance and potentially damage the engine.
Why Full Synthetic Oil is the Best Choice
So, why specifically full synthetic oil? While you might be tempted to go with a cheaper conventional oil, full synthetic offers significant advantages for your Nissan Frontier 2022. Here’s a closer look:
- Superior Protection: Synthetic oils are engineered to provide better protection against wear, especially in extreme conditions. They maintain their viscosity and lubricating properties better than conventional oils, even under high temperatures and pressures.
- Enhanced Engine Cleanliness: Synthetic oils contain additives that help to keep your engine cleaner by preventing the formation of sludge and deposits. This is crucial for maintaining optimal engine performance and preventing long-term damage.
- Improved Fuel Efficiency: Because synthetic oils reduce friction more effectively than conventional oils, they can help to improve your vehicle's fuel efficiency. Even a small improvement in MPG can add up to significant savings over time.
- Extended Oil Change Intervals: Synthetic oils typically last longer than conventional oils, which means you can extend your oil change intervals. This can save you time and money in the long run. Always refer to your owner's manual for the recommended oil change intervals.
While synthetic oil does cost more upfront, the benefits it provides make it a worthwhile investment for the long-term health and performance of your Nissan Frontier 2022.

Oil Change Frequency for Your Nissan Frontier 2022
How often should you change the oil in your Nissan Frontier 2022? The recommended oil change interval depends on your driving conditions. Under normal driving conditions, Nissan typically recommends changing the oil every 7,500 to 10,000 miles when using full synthetic oil. However, if you do a lot of:
- Stop-and-go driving
- Towing
- Off-roading
- Driving in extreme temperatures
You may need to change your oil more frequently, such as every 5,000 miles. Refer to your owner's manual for the specific recommended intervals based on your driving conditions. Keep an eye on your oil life monitoring system, if your vehicle is equipped with one, as it can provide a more accurate indication of when an oil change is needed.
Step-by-Step Guide: Changing Your Oil (DIY)
If you're the DIY type, changing your own oil can save you money and give you a sense of accomplishment. Here's a basic step-by-step guide:
- Gather Your Supplies: You'll need the correct amount of SAE 0W-20 full synthetic oil, a new oil filter, a wrench for the oil filter, a wrench for the drain plug, an oil drain pan, a funnel, and gloves.
- Warm Up the Engine: Run the engine for a few minutes to warm the oil, making it flow more easily. Be careful not to let it get too hot.
- Locate the Oil Drain Plug: It's usually on the bottom of the oil pan. Place the drain pan underneath.
- Remove the Drain Plug: Use the wrench to loosen and remove the drain plug. Let the oil drain completely.
- Replace the Oil Filter: Unscrew the old oil filter (you may need the oil filter wrench) and screw on the new one, making sure to lightly lubricate the rubber gasket with fresh oil.
- Reinstall the Drain Plug: Once the oil has drained, reinstall the drain plug and tighten it to the proper torque specification.
- Add New Oil: Use the funnel to pour in the correct amount of new oil, as specified in your owner's manual.
- Check the Oil Level: Use the dipstick to check the oil level and add more if needed.
- Start the Engine: Run the engine for a few minutes and check for leaks around the drain plug and oil filter.
- Reset the Oil Life Monitoring System: If your vehicle has one, reset it according to the instructions in your owner's manual.
Remember to dispose of the used oil and filter properly. Most auto parts stores will accept used oil for recycling.
